Today we have Dr. Marc Hamilton, an international expert in muscle physiology. He has published pioneering work on the soleus push-up, a potent physiological tool with the ability to elevate metabolism for hours, even while sitting. Marc is a professor of Health and Human Performance at the University of Houston who is well known for a string of papers beginning in early 2000’s on the serious health hazards posed by excessive sitting.
In this conversation, Marc talks about his paper in iScience reporting on the soleus push-up’s ability to sustain elevated oxidative metabolism to improve the regulation of blood glucose more effectively than popular methods currently touted as a solution.
